Went down to Superfamous as highly recommended by a Chum for lunch. Superfamous is a little stand-alone cafe bistro located just next to OCBC Centre, beside the giant bronze sculpture "Reclining figure" by Henry Moore. A scenic little cozy place in the midst of the concrete jungle. Had wanted to try their Lobster Bisque with prawn ravioli but it wasn't on the menu anymore. * Disappointed *
Well, Gucci, who is always so "figure-conscious", decided to take just a salad... and Moi who has been bio-ing their breakfast menu, decided to try their Eggs Benedict.

Crabmeat Caesar Salad $16.00Stole a few spoonfuls of Gucci's salad. It tasted quite well. The crabmeat is really fresh and well-marinated. Not too bad a choice.

Eggs Benedict $12.00Superfamous's Eggs Benedict made up of a toasted muffin, topped with ham, salmon, poached eggs, with hollandaise sauce. Hollandaise sauce is the yellowish thing in the bowl, the main super licking, yummy ingredient in Eggs Benedict. A little explanation that the hollandaise sauce is an emulsion of butter and lemon juice using egg yolks as the emulsifying agent, usually seasoned with salt and pepper. The sauce might look and sound rather simple but actually it requires quite a bit of skill to prepare. Improper emulsified will cause separation or the yolks coagulating together. Superfamous's hollandaise sauce tasted just smooth and creamy. * SLURP *
